For many, working from home helps make budgeting easier. . In fact, a report from Owl Labs shows that in-person workers spend around $45 per day on commutes and meals, which could add up to $863 per month, nearly twice as much of the average expense for a remote worker. .

Being rent burdened means having less money for other expenses or savings. These households have little to no financial slack in their budgets, which means even minor financial shocks have a major impact. The main cause of this is rents have been rising much faster than household income. Between 2001 and 2015 median U.S.
